    Summary of reviews

    Sunabella of Towne Lake is consistently described as a small, intimate assisted‑living community that emphasizes family‑style care and personalized attention. Many accounts highlight the facility's compact size (roughly 30–40 residents) as a benefit: staff know residents by name, units open onto a central courtyard, and common areas encourage social interaction. The landscaped courtyard, raised beds, screened porches, gazebo and garden features receive repeated praise and are a defining physical asset.

    Care quality and staff behavior are recurring strengths. Long‑tenured caregivers, an engaged activities director, and named staff members are frequently credited with compassionate, resident‑centered care. Reviews reference attentive day‑to‑day support (regular two‑hour checks, medication management, and proactive health communication with families) and numerous examples of staff going beyond routine duties to support residents. The small staff‑to‑resident ratio contributes to close relationships and a family‑like atmosphere for many residents and families.

    Dining and activities present a mixed picture. The community offers an active calendar—bingo, arts and crafts, wine‑tasting nights, parties, yoga, and offsite outings are all mentioned—and many families report that activity staff tailor programming to resident interests. Dining service in the formal dining room is frequently noted as attentive and well‑presented; however, menu content is described as meat‑heavy, with limited healthy or fruit/vegetable options and some instances of bland or cafeteria‑style offerings. Overall, the social program is a strength while meal variety and nutritional balance are areas where expectations are not consistently met.

    Facilities are attractive in several respects but show operational strain in others. Apartment layouts and private baths are praised for generous square footage and accessibility, and the outdoor spaces are a clear selling point. At the same time, reviewers describe an older building with wear and tear, delayed repairs, and episodic maintenance failures (for example, plumbing damage after a freeze and recurring HVAC problems). Housekeeping quality and interior upkeep are described inconsistently—many observers call the property immaculate and well‑kept, while others cite sanitation and odor concerns in some common areas and the need for more consistent room cleaning.

    Management and operations show both strengths and vulnerabilities. Families appreciate responsive frontline staff and pockets of strong leadership, but several reviews raise concerns about administrative responsiveness, billing or refund delays, leadership turnover, and temporary fixes rather than lasting repairs. Staffing shortages are cited intermittently as affecting activity frequency, cleaning schedules, and responsiveness to resident requests. Prospective families should weigh the clear strengths in staff compassion, small‑community culture, and outdoor amenities against these operational variability factors when considering placement.

    About Sunabella of Towne Lake

    Sunabella of Towne Lake offers a range of care options like assisted living, memory care, independent living, and skilled nursing, so residents can have the right help as their needs change, and Mainstay Senior Living manages it with a focus on personalized resident care rather than a big corporate approach, which gives it a bit of a family feel where the staff treat everyone with compassion and understanding. Residents find private or semi-private apartments, some with kitchenettes, private baths, and ground-floor access, so it's easier for those who don't want stairs to worry about, and the units have cable or satellite TV, Wi-Fi, and emergency call systems for peace of mind, while in the common spaces, there are places like a library, residents' lounge, activity room, outdoor courtyards, card/game room, and guest suites when family visits. People can enjoy a variety of activities every day, including art classes, cooking classes, devotional services both on and off site, group outings, social programs, and wellness events with trained staff around all day and night, so there's always someone to help, and there's a special focus on keeping everyone engaged, whether they like gardening, games, or just sitting outside. When it comes to eating, residents pick from many meal options - there's restaurant-style dining, room service if someone doesn't want to leave their apartment, meals planned by a chef, and it covers special diets too, like vegetarian, vegan, gluten-free, kosher, no-sugar, and low-sodium options, and guests can join for meals if they visit. Medical and personal care services are available, including medication management, help with bathing, dressing, and grooming, diabetic and incontinence care, Alzheimer's and memory support, and care staff including aides and medication technicians who are always present, plus transportation and coordination for doctor visits or appointments. Residents can bring a pet in some units, and cleaning comes with housekeeping and laundry services right on site. The building itself is designed for comfort and ease - lots of things like air-conditioning, nice landscaping, beauty services, and amenities on the same floor so people don't have to use elevators if they don't want to. The goal at Sunabella of Towne Lake is to give everyone a warm, safe home where their needs are met, they can keep their independence as much as possible, and there's a good mix of activities and support if they need it, all in a community that puts kindness and dignity first.

    Safety & Compliance

    In Georgia, the Department of Community Health's Healthcare Facility Regulation division licenses personal care homes and assisted living communities and posts their health and complaint surveys.
